367-375 AD., Valentinian I, Aquileia mint, Æ3, RIC 11a xvii(a). 
Valentinian I, Aquileia mint, officina 1, 367-375 AD., (second period of this type), 
Æ3 (ø 17-18,5 mm / 2,23 g), bronze, axes medal alignment ↑↑ (ca. 0°),
Obv.: D N VALENTINI - [ANVS P F] AVG , his pearl-diademed, draped and cuirassed bust facing right  -  son buste diadémé drapé et cuirassé à droite.
Rev.: GLORIA RO - MANORVM / • S M AQ P , emperor advancing right, head turned back grasping bound captive at top of head with right hand, holding labarum with Chi-Rho -monogram on the banner in his left  -  l'Empereur avançant à droite portant le labarum et traînant un captif à genoux par les cheveux, • S M AQ P à l’exergue. Chrisme sur l'étendard.
RIC IX, p. , no. 11a xvii(a) (common) ; Coh. 12 ; 29 pieces of this type RIC 11 on nummus-bible-database.com, at least 7 with this mint mark .
